java.security
class KeyStore.TrustedCertificateEntry

java.lang.Object extended by java.security.KeyStore.TrustedCertificateEntry
All Implemented Interfaces:
KeyStore.Entry
Enclosing class:
KeyStore

public static final class KeyStore.TrustedCertificateEntry
extends Object
implements KeyStore.Entry

A KeyStore entry that holds a trusted Certificate.

Constructor Detail

KeyStore.TrustedCertificateEntry

public KeyStore.TrustedCertificateEntry(Certificate trustedCert)
Constructs a TrustedCertificateEntry with a trusted Certificate.

Parameters:
trustedCert - the trusted Certificate
Method Detail

getTrustedCertificate

public Certificate getTrustedCertificate()
Gets the trusted Certficate from this entry.

Returns:
the trusted Certificate from this entry

toString

public String toString()
Returns a string representation of this TrustedCertificateEntry.

Overrides:
toString in class Object
Returns:
a string representation of this TrustedCertificateEntry.
